Abstract

The invention provides a kind of preparation method of polypyrrole conduction wool fabric, it is related to textile finishing technical field, the method to comprise the following steps:(1)Phenol is dissolved in carbon tetrachloride;(2)E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ion soln is obtained under ultrasound;(3)During wool fabric put into above-mentioned dye liquor, vibration is heated to 30 ~ 60oC, and insulation continues 5 ~ 30min;(4)Washed for several times with carbon tetrachloride and ethanol respectively;(5)Fabric after washing is finally placed in 30 ~ 120min of doping in the p-methyl benzenesulfonic acid solution of 200g/L, is dried under 80oC after taking-up, you can obtain polypyrrole conduction wool fabric.This technology of preparing process is simple, it is not necessary to complicated reaction and high temperature;The good conductivity of the conductive fabric of preparation.

Description

The preparation method of polypyrrole conduction wool fabric
Technical field
The present invention relates to textile finishing technical field, and in particular to a kind of preparation side of polypyrrole conduction wool fabric Method.
Background technology
Conductive fabric has conductive, antistatic and electromagnetic radiation resisting function, can prepare sensor, intelligent clothing and can roll over The high-tech products such as folded battery, therefore have important in multiple fields such as sensor, chemistry, biology, medical science and Aero-Space Effect.Due to light weight, raw material is easy to get organic composite conductive fabric with wool as substrate, cheap, good stability, conductance The features such as rate is adjustable, is one of most promising conductive fabric.Due to polypyrrole, dissolubility is very poor in usual vehicle, to equipment Requirement with spinning technique is very harsh, so the preparation method of polypyrrole conductive fabric mainly uses situ aggregation method, but Polypyrrole needs processing step more the in-situ polymerization of wool, and technique is more long, is difficult the shortcomings of uniformly processing.
The content of the invention
Problem to be solved by this invention is to provide a kind of preparation process is simple, and the polypyrrole conduction wool of good conductivity is knitted The preparation method of thing, the present invention is adopted the following technical scheme that.
A kind of preparation method of polypyrrole conduction wool fabric, comprises the following steps:(1)Phenol is dissolved in carbon tetrachloride In;(2)E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ion soln is obtained under ultrasound; (3)During wool fabric put into above-mentioned solution, vibration is heated to 30 ~ 60oC, and insulation continues 5 ~ 30min;(4)Tetrachloro is used respectively Change carbon and ethanol washing for several times;(5)Finally the fabric after washing is placed in the p-methyl benzenesulfonic acid solution of 200g/L doping 30 ~ 120min, dries after taking-up under 80oC, you can obtain polypyrrole conduction wool fabric.
Further, the carbon tetrachloride of described carbon tetrachloride/phenol mixed solution and the mass ratio of phenol are 1:0.1~ 3。
Further, described polypyrrole and the mass ratio of carbon tetrachloride/phenol mixed solution are 1:200~4000.
The beneficial effects of the present invention are the preparation method of polypyrrole conduction wool fabric is simple, it is not necessary to which complicated is anti- Should and high temperature;The good conductivity of the conductive fabric of preparation.
Specific embodiment
The present invention is described in detail below in conjunction with specific embodiment.It should be noted that the skill described in following embodiments The combination of art feature or technical characteristic be not construed as it is isolated, they can be mutually combined so as to reach preferably Technique effect.
Embodiment 1
The preparation method detailed step of polypyrrole conduction wool fabric is as follows:
(1)20g phenol is dissolved in 180g carbon tetrachloride;
(2)0.2g e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ion is obtained under ultrasound molten Liquid;
(3)During 10g wool fabrics are put into above-mentioned solution, vibration is heated to 60oC, and insulation continues 30min;
(4)Washed for several times with carbon tetrachloride and ethanol respectively;
(5)Fabric after washing is finally placed in the 30min that adulterated in the p-methyl benzenesulfonic acid solution of 200g/L, is dried under 80oC after taking-up It is dry, you can to obtain polypyrrole conduction wool fabric.
Embodiment 2
The preparation method detailed step of polypyrrole conduction wool fabric is as follows:
(1)300g phenol is dissolved in 100g carbon tetrachloride;
(2)0.9g e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ion is obtained under ultrasound molten Liquid;
(3)During 10g wool fabrics are put into above-mentioned solution, vibration is heated to 30oC, and insulation continues 30min;
(4)Washed for several times with carbon tetrachloride and ethanol respectively;
(5)Fabric after washing is finally placed in the 80min that adulterated in the p-methyl benzenesulfonic acid solution of 200g/L, is dried under 80oC after taking-up It is dry, you can to obtain polypyrrole conduction wool fabric.
Embodiment 3
The preparation method detailed step of polypyrrole conduction wool fabric is as follows:
(1)50g phenol is dissolved in 250g carbon tetrachloride;
(2)0.1g e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ion is obtained under ultrasound molten Liquid;
(3)During 10g wool fabrics are put into above-mentioned solution, vibration is heated to 50oC, and insulation continues 10min;
(4)Washed for several times with carbon tetrachloride and ethanol respectively;
(5)Fabric after washing is finally placed in the 40min that adulterated in the p-methyl benzenesulfonic acid solution of 200g/L, is dried under 80oC after taking-up It is dry, you can to obtain polypyrrole conduction wool fabric.
Embodiment 4
The preparation method detailed step of polypyrrole conduction wool fabric is as follows:
(1)200g phenol is dissolved in 200g carbon tetrachloride;
(2)1g eigenstate polypyrrole powder is placed in carbon tetrachloride/phenol mixed solution, black dispersion is obtained under ultrasound molten Liquid;
(3)During 10g wool fabrics are put into above-mentioned solution, vibration is heated to 40oC, and insulation continues 15min;
(4)Washed for several times with carbon tetrachloride and ethanol respectively;
(5)Fabric after washing is finally placed in the 120min that adulterated in the p-methyl benzenesulfonic acid solution of 200g/L, after taking-up under 80oC Drying, you can obtain polypyrrole conduction wool fabric.
